2025 Summer Intern
Parth Patel
This summer, we have the pleasure of working with Parth Patel as our student intern. Parth joins us amidst graduate studies at Morgan State University where he is pursuing a Masters in Landscape Architecture. This is a sort of second career for Parth, who studied and practiced architecture for nearly a decade before deciding to pursue an MLA. Parth helped co-found and teach at the Environment Center for Art and Design (ECAD) in Nandigram, India, with his late mentor Professor Mahendra Parekh, AIA Emeritus (former dean of Morgan’s School of Architecture & Planning and past president of Baltimore AIA). This week, our team made a pilgrimage to visit the home that Professor Parekh designed for himself in Baltimore’s Mount Washington neighborhood, where JCLA recently designed a series of garden rooms that better integrate exterior and interior living spaces (in the background of this photo). Parth’s design work demonstrates a sensitivity to materiality, insights into regional, vernacular building traditions and a passion for drawing and sketching.
